Whereas, during his high school track career, Darius won the state championship in the triple jump two consecutive years and the state championship in the high jump; and
Whereas, he also led his C.E. Murray High School football team to the State Championship game vs. Lamar in 2015, where his team became state runner-up. During his high school football career, he served as team captain for two years and was named a three-time Class IA All-State and All-Region; and

Whereas, during his junior year at the University of South Carolina, Darius completed twenty-five tackles, defended eight passes, and intercepted one pass. His senior year, he completed thirty-eight tackles, defended seven passes, intercepted two passes, and forced one fumble; and

Whereas, he was named All-Southeastern Conference (SEC), All-Academic Honor Roll, and was a four-year letterman and two-year starter as a cornerback. He graduated from the University of South Carolina in May 2021 with a degree in Sports and Entertainment Management; and
